Apply the … WebPrim's algorithm to find minimum cost spanning tree (as Kruskal's algorithm) uses the greedy approach. Prim's algorithm shares a similarity with the shortest path first algorithms. Such a tree can be found with algorithms such as … WebJul 17, 2024 · The minimum cost spanning tree is the spanning tree with the smallest total edge weight. A nearest neighbor style approach doesn’t make as much sense here since we don’t need a circuit, so instead we will take an approach similar to sorted edges. Kruskal’s Algorithm Select the cheapest unused edge in the graph.
